Registered Nurse – House Supervisor Location: Elma, WA Weekly Gross: $2,550–$2,860 (travel or local) Facility Type: Hospital Setting – Emergency Department Oversight Schedule: 3×12-hour shifts Contract Length: 13 weeks Estimated Start Date: January 5, 2026 Position Summary The House Supervisor RN plays a vital leadership role in managing hospital operations during assigned shifts, with a focus on supporting the Emergency Department and inpatient units. This position requires strong critical-thinking skills, the ability to coordinate multidisciplinary teams, and expertise in managing clinical and administrative needs to ensure safe, high-quality patient care. Key Responsibilities + Provide clinical leadership and oversight across hospital departments + Assist ED and inpatient teams with high-acuity situations as needed + Coordinate patient flow, staffing, and resource allocation + Support and guide nursing staff to maintain quality and regulatory standards + Respond to emergencies and assist with rapid assessments and interventions + Ensure timely and accurate documentation in electronic health records + Serve as the primary point of contact for hospital operations during shift Minimum Qualifications + Current Washington State RN License + Current BLS, ACLS, and PALS certifications + Minimum 1 year of recent ER experience (leadership or travel experience preferred) + Strong knowledge of emergency protocols and critical care procedures + TB questionnaire, PPD, or chest X-ray (if applicable) + Current health certificate (per contract/state guidelines) + Must meet all federal, state, and local compliance requirements + Must be at least 18 years of age Why Join Us? + Highly competitive weekly pay + Travel-friendly assignment options + Opportunity to provide meaningful leadership in a dynamic hospital environment + Make an immediate impact on patient care and hospital operations Ready to take the next step in your nursing career?
